javascript js 中promise

这种“承诺将来会执行”的对象在JavaScript中称为Promise对象。

Promise有各种开源实现,在ES6中被统一规范,由浏览器直接支持

Promise 是一个对象,它代表了一个异步操作的最终完成或者失败。本质上 Promise 是一个函数返回的对象,我们可以在它上面绑定回调函数,这样我们就不需要在一开始把回调函数作为参数传入这个函数了。

new Promise(test).then(function (result) {
    console.log('成功:' + result);
}).catch(function (reason) {
    console.log('失败:' + reason);
});

https://developer.mozilla.org/zh-CN/docs/Web/JavaScript/Guide/Using_promises

https://www.liaoxuefeng.com/wiki/1022910821149312/1023024413276544

理解 JavaScript 的 async_await https://segmentfault.com/a/1190000007535316

发表评论

邮箱地址不会被公开。 必填项已用*标注